# HG changeset patch # User Christophe Lincoln # Date 1306929648 -7200 # Node ID a4dc7e2acfabac48cf6a7a95d540c2b5ea9998f9 # Parent ee88cfdf14a256beb9de7d85a1e821e3d67ce2ee geany: fix icon for desktop file (*.desktop use icon in /usr/share/pixmaps, tig pkg was ok before, dont modify it anymore!!!) diff -r ee88cfdf14a2 -r a4dc7e2acfab geany/receipt --- a/geany/receipt Wed Jun 01 13:55:51 2011 +0200 +++ b/geany/receipt Wed Jun 01 14:00:48 2011 +0200 @@ -5,38 +5,37 @@ CATEGORY="development" SHORT_DESC="Small and fast IDE using GTK+ toolkit." MAINTAINER="pankso@slitaz.org" +SUGGESTED="geany-plugins vte" +TARBALL="$PACKAGE-$VERSION.tar.gz" +WEB_SITE="http://geany.uvena.de/" +WGET_URL="http://download.geany.org/$TARBALL" + DEPENDS="glibc-base glib gcc-lib-base libgio expat zlib libxcb xcb-util \ gtk+ atk cairo pango pixman libpng fontconfig freetype \ xorg-libX11 xorg-libXau xorg-libXcomposite xorg-libXcursor xorg-libXdamage \ xorg-libXdmcp xorg-libXext xorg-libXfixes xorg-libXinerama xorg-libXrender" -SUGGESTED="geany-plugins vte" BUILD_DEPENDS="glib-dev expat-dev gtk+-dev atk-dev pango-dev cairo-dev pixman-dev \ libpng-dev freetype-dev fontconfig-dev perl-xml-parser intltool gettext \ xorg-libXrender-dev xorg-xproto xorg-renderproto xorg-libX11-dev \ xorg-kbproto xorg-libXau-dev xorg-libXdmcp-dev glibc-locale" -TARBALL="$PACKAGE-$VERSION.tar.gz" -WEB_SITE="http://geany.uvena.de/" -WGET_URL="http://download.geany.org/$TARBALL" # Rules to configure and make the package. # Without vte : --disable-vte compile_rules() { cd $src - ./configure \ - --prefix=/usr \ - --mandir=/usr/share/man \ - $CONFIGURE_ARGS && - make && make DESTDIR=$PWD/_pkg install + ./configure $CONFIGURE_ARGS && + make && make install } # Rules to gen a SliTaz package suitable for Tazpkg. genpkg_rules() { - mkdir -p $fs/usr/share + mkdir -p $fs/usr/share/pixmaps cp -a $_pkg/usr/bin $fs/usr cp -a $_pkg/usr/share/geany $fs/usr/share - cp -a stuff/filetype_extensions.conf $fs/usr/share/geany + cp -a $stuff/filetype_extensions.conf $fs/usr/share/geany rm $fs/usr/share/geany/GPL-2 - cp -a $_pkg/usr/share/icons $fs/usr/share + cp -a $_pkg/usr/share/icons/*/48x48/apps/geany.png + $fs/usr/share/pixmaps }